Muted homolog, also known as MuTED, is involved in the development of lysosome related organelles, such as melanosomes and platelet dense granules. MuTED interacts with pallidin, dystrobrevin binding protein 1 and CNO/cappuccino. It is part of the biogenesis of lysosome related organelles complex 1 (BLOC1). Also, MuTED is ubiquitously expressed with higher levels in brain, bone marrow, kidney, and liver and lower levels in skeletal muscle.
